Overview

Low liquid level alarms are electromechanical or electronic devices designed to monitor fluid reservoirs and prevent hazardous dry-running conditions. These systems play a vital role in industrial process safety by triggering alerts or automatic pump shutoffs when liquid levels drop below operational thresholds. Modern variants employ diverse sensing technologies including float switches, conductive probes, ultrasonic sensors, and optical detectors. Selection depends on factors like liquid properties, tank geometry, and required fail-safe mechanisms. Industrial-grade models typically feature NEMA-rated enclosures for harsh environments.

Structure and Working Principle

Standard units comprise three subsystems: a sensing element (probe/float), signal processing circuitry, and alert mechanism. Conductive types use immersed electrodes - when liquid uncovers the probe, broken current flow activates the alarm. Float switches rely on magnetic reed contacts triggered by buoyancy changes. Advanced models incorporate microprocessors for adjustable delay timers, multi-point monitoring, and protocol-compatible outputs (Modbus, HART). Explosion-proof designs feature intrinsically safe barriers for flammable liquid applications. Some integrate with SCADA systems via 4-20mA or relay contacts for remote monitoring.

Key Features

Industrial alarms distinguish themselves through robust construction - 316 stainless steel probes withstand corrosive chemicals, while PTFE-coated variants handle sticky media. High-temperature models operate up to 200°C for boiler applications. Programmable units offer adjustable hysteresis to prevent alarm chatter during turbulent conditions. Dual-stage variants provide early warning and critical shutdown thresholds. Wireless models eliminate conduit runs in retrofit installations, with battery lives exceeding 5 years in some configurations.

Application Areas

These devices are indispensable in chemical processing for preventing pump cavitation in acid storage tanks. Water treatment plants use them to safeguard RO membranes from dry operation. In HVAC systems, they protect chillers from low refrigerant levels. The oil/gas industry employs ATEX-certified alarms for produced water tanks and fuel depots. Food-grade variants with 3A certification monitor dairy and beverage processing vessels. Special submersion-proof models serve marine ballast tank applications.

Maintenance and Precautions

Monthly functional testing is recommended - simulate low-level conditions to verify alarm activation. Conductive probes require periodic cleaning to remove mineral deposits affecting sensitivity. Ultrasonic sensors need lens inspection for condensation or debris. For conductive liquids, ensure proper grounding to prevent stray current interference. In freezing environments, use heated probes or glycerin-filled float chambers. Always match wetted materials to process media - consult compatibility charts for aggressive chemicals like hydrofluoric acid.

B2B Procurement Guide

Specify required certifications: UL for general industry, ATEX/IECEx for hazardous areas, or NSF for food contact. Evaluate total cost of ownership - while mechanical floats are inexpensive, electronic sensors reduce false alarms. For batch processes, consider alarms with timer-based bypass functions during drain cycles. Request documentation of mean time between failures (MTBF) - industrial models typically exceed 100,000 operations. Leading manufacturers provide CAD drawings for integration planning and offer customization of probe lengths and mounting configurations.
